Divide 14/4 with 56/30

1st number: 3 2/4, 2nd number: 1 26/30

14/4 ÷ 56/30 is 15/8.

Steps for dividing fractions

  1. Find the reciprocal of the divisor
    Reciprocal of 56/30: 30/56
  2. Now, multiply it with the dividend
    So, 14/4 ÷ 56/30 = 14/4 × 30/56
  3. = 14 × 30/4 × 56 = 420/224
  4.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 15/8
  5. In mixed form: 17/8
